Source

Nchumu wa vuhangalasi bya mahungu

Matsalwa na swikombiso swa nchumu wa vuhangalasi bya mahungu wa Bootstrap ku aka swiphemu leswi phindha-phindhiwaka swinene ku fana na mavonelo ya blog, ti-tweet, na swin’wana swo fana na swona.

Xikombiso

Nchumu wa vuhangalasi bya mahungu wu pfuneta ku aka swiphemu leswi rharhanganeke na ku phindha-phindha laha swihangalasamahungu swin’wana swi vekiwaka etlhelo ka swilo leswi nga phutselangiki swihangalasamahungu leswi vuriweke. Plus, yi endla leswi hi ti class timbirhi ntsena leti lavekaka thanks to flexbox.

Laha hansi ku na xikombiso xa nchumu wun’we wa vuhangalasi bya mahungu. Ku laveka titlilasi timbirhi ntsena—ku phutsela .mediani ku .media-bodyrhendzela rungula ra wena. Padding na margin leyi nga hlawuriwa swi nga lawuriwa hi ku tirhisa switirhisiwa swa ku hambana .

Placeholder 64x64
Nhlokomhaka ya swihangalasamahungu
Cras tshama amet nibh libero, eka gravida nulla. Nulla vel metus scelerisque ya xitsongwatsongwana xa xitombo. Cras purus odio, vestibulum eka vulputate eka, xihlahla xa xirhendzevutani. Fusce condimentum nunc ac nisi xitombo xa xirhendzevutani xa xirhendzevutani. Donec lacinia congue felis eka xitsongwatsongwana xa faucibus.
<div class="media">
  <img src="..." class="mr-3" alt="...">
  <div class="media-body">
    <h5 class="mt-0">Media heading</h5>
    Cras sit amet nibh libero, in gravida nulla. Nulla vel metus scelerisque ante sollicitudin. Cras purus odio, vestibulum in vulputate at, tempus viverra turpis. Fusce condimentum nunc ac nisi vulputate fringilla. Donec lacinia congue felis in faucibus.
  </div>
</div>
Flexbug #12: Swiaki swa le ndzeni ka layini a swi tekiwi tanihi swilo swa flex

Internet Explorer 10-11 a yi hundzuluxeli swiaki swa le ndzeni ka layini swo fana na swihlanganisi kumbe swifaniso (kumbe ::beforena ::afterswiaki swa vuxisi) tanihi swilo swo olova. Ntlhantlho wun’we ntsena i ku veka displayntikelo lowu nga riki wa le ndzeni ka layini (xikombiso, block, inline-block, kumbe flex). Hi ringanyeta ku tirhisa .d-flex, yin’wana ya switirhisiwa swa hina swo kombisa , tanihi ku lulamisa ko olova.

Xihlovo: Flexbugs eka GitHub

Ku endla swisaka

Swilo swa midiya swi nga ha pfaleriwa hi ndlela leyi nga heriki, hambileswi hi ringanyetaka leswaku u yima hi nkarhi wo karhi. Veka nested .mediaendzeni ka .media-bodyya nchumu wa media wa mutswari.

Placeholder 64x64
Nhlokomhaka ya swihangalasamahungu
Cras tshama amet nibh libero, eka gravida nulla. Nulla vel metus scelerisque ya xitsongwatsongwana xa xitombo. Cras purus odio, vestibulum eka vulputate eka, xihlahla xa xirhendzevutani. Fusce condimentum nunc ac nisi xitombo xa xirhendzevutani xa xirhendzevutani. Donec lacinia congue felis eka xitsongwatsongwana xa faucibus.
Placeholder 64x64
Nhlokomhaka ya swihangalasamahungu
Cras tshama amet nibh libero, eka gravida nulla. Nulla vel metus scelerisque ya xitsongwatsongwana xa xitombo. Cras purus odio, vestibulum eka vulputate eka, xihlahla xa xirhendzevutani. Fusce condimentum nunc ac nisi xitombo xa xirhendzevutani xa xirhendzevutani. Donec lacinia congue felis eka xitsongwatsongwana xa faucibus.
<div class="media">
  <img src="..." class="mr-3" alt="...">
  <div class="media-body">
    <h5 class="mt-0">Media heading</h5>
    Cras sit amet nibh libero, in gravida nulla. Nulla vel metus scelerisque ante sollicitudin. Cras purus odio, vestibulum in vulputate at, tempus viverra turpis. Fusce condimentum nunc ac nisi vulputate fringilla. Donec lacinia congue felis in faucibus.

    <div class="media mt-3">
      <a class="mr-3" href="#">
        <img src="..." class="mr-3" alt="...">
      </a>
      <div class="media-body">
        <h5 class="mt-0">Media heading</h5>
        Cras sit amet nibh libero, in gravida nulla. Nulla vel metus scelerisque ante sollicitudin. Cras purus odio, vestibulum in vulputate at, tempus viverra turpis. Fusce condimentum nunc ac nisi vulputate fringilla. Donec lacinia congue felis in faucibus.
      </div>
    </div>
  </div>
</div>

Ku ringanisa

Midiya eka nchumu wa midiya yi nga ringanisiwa na switirhisiwa swa flexbox ehenhla (ya ntolovelo), exikarhi, kumbe emakumu ka .media-bodynhundzu ya wena.

Placeholder 64x64
Swihangalasamahungu leswi ringanisiweke ehenhla

Cras tshama amet nibh libero, eka gravida nulla. Nulla vel metus scelerisque ya xitsongwatsongwana xa xitombo. Cras purus odio, vestibulum eka vulputate eka, xihlahla xa xirhendzevutani. Fusce condimentum nunc ac nisi xitombo xa xirhendzevutani xa xirhendzevutani. Donec lacinia congue felis eka xitsongwatsongwana xa faucibus.

Donec sed odio dui. Nullam quis risus eget xitombo xa xirhendzevutani lexi khavisiweke vel eu leo. Cum sociis natoque penatibus na magnis leyi nga na ku veleka, nascetur ridiculus mus.

<div class="media">
  <img src="..." class="align-self-start mr-3" alt="...">
  <div class="media-body">
    <h5 class="mt-0">Top-aligned media</h5>
    <p>Cras sit amet nibh libero, in gravida nulla. Nulla vel metus scelerisque ante sollicitudin. Cras purus odio, vestibulum in vulputate at, tempus viverra turpis. Fusce condimentum nunc ac nisi vulputate fringilla. Donec lacinia congue felis in faucibus.</p>
    <p>Donec sed odio dui. Nullam quis risus eget urna mollis ornare vel eu leo. Cum sociis natoque penatibus et magnis dis parturient montes, nascetur ridiculus mus.</p>
  </div>
</div>
Placeholder 64x64
Swihangalasamahungu leswi ringanisiweke exikarhi

Cras tshama amet nibh libero, eka gravida nulla. Nulla vel metus scelerisque ya xitsongwatsongwana xa xitombo. Cras purus odio, vestibulum eka vulputate eka, xihlahla xa xirhendzevutani. Fusce condimentum nunc ac nisi xitombo xa xirhendzevutani xa xirhendzevutani. Donec lacinia congue felis eka xitsongwatsongwana xa faucibus.

Donec sed odio dui. Nullam quis risus eget xitombo xa xirhendzevutani lexi khavisiweke vel eu leo. Cum sociis natoque penatibus na magnis leyi nga na ku veleka, nascetur ridiculus mus.

<div class="media">
  <img src="..." class="align-self-center mr-3" alt="...">
  <div class="media-body">
    <h5 class="mt-0">Center-aligned media</h5>
    <p>Cras sit amet nibh libero, in gravida nulla. Nulla vel metus scelerisque ante sollicitudin. Cras purus odio, vestibulum in vulputate at, tempus viverra turpis. Fusce condimentum nunc ac nisi vulputate fringilla. Donec lacinia congue felis in faucibus.</p>
    <p class="mb-0">Donec sed odio dui. Nullam quis risus eget urna mollis ornare vel eu leo. Cum sociis natoque penatibus et magnis dis parturient montes, nascetur ridiculus mus.</p>
  </div>
</div>
Placeholder 64x64
Swihangalasamahungu leswi ringanisiweke ehansi

Cras tshama amet nibh libero, eka gravida nulla. Nulla vel metus scelerisque ya xitsongwatsongwana xa xitombo. Cras purus odio, vestibulum eka vulputate eka, xihlahla xa xirhendzevutani. Fusce condimentum nunc ac nisi xitombo xa xirhendzevutani xa xirhendzevutani. Donec lacinia congue felis eka xitsongwatsongwana xa faucibus.

Donec sed odio dui. Nullam quis risus eget xitombo xa xirhendzevutani lexi khavisiweke vel eu leo. Cum sociis natoque penatibus na magnis leyi nga na ku veleka, nascetur ridiculus mus.

<div class="media">
  <img src="..." class="align-self-end mr-3" alt="...">
  <div class="media-body">
    <h5 class="mt-0">Bottom-aligned media</h5>
    <p>Cras sit amet nibh libero, in gravida nulla. Nulla vel metus scelerisque ante sollicitudin. Cras purus odio, vestibulum in vulputate at, tempus viverra turpis. Fusce condimentum nunc ac nisi vulputate fringilla. Donec lacinia congue felis in faucibus.</p>
    <p class="mb-0">Donec sed odio dui. Nullam quis risus eget urna mollis ornare vel eu leo. Cum sociis natoque penatibus et magnis dis parturient montes, nascetur ridiculus mus.</p>
  </div>
</div>

Xileriso

Cinca ku landzelelana ka swilo eka swilo swa midiya hi ku cinca HTML hi yoxe, kumbe hi ku engetela CSS yin’wana ya flexbox ya ntolovelo ku veka ordernhundzu (eka nhlayo leyi heleleke leyi u yi hlawulaka).

Nchumu wa vuhangalasi bya mahungu
Cras tshama amet nibh libero, eka gravida nulla. Nulla vel metus scelerisque ya xitsongwatsongwana xa xitombo. Cras purus odio, vestibulum eka vulputate eka, xihlahla xa xirhendzevutani. Fusce condimentum nunc ac nisi xitombo xa xirhendzevutani xa xirhendzevutani. Donec lacinia congue felis eka xitsongwatsongwana xa faucibus.
Placeholder 64x64
<div class="media">
  <div class="media-body">
    <h5 class="mt-0 mb-1">Media object</h5>
    Cras sit amet nibh libero, in gravida nulla. Nulla vel metus scelerisque ante sollicitudin. Cras purus odio, vestibulum in vulputate at, tempus viverra turpis. Fusce condimentum nunc ac nisi vulputate fringilla. Donec lacinia congue felis in faucibus.
  </div>
  <img src="..." class="ml-3" alt="...">
</div>

Nxaxamelo wa swihangalasamahungu

Hikuva nchumu wa midiya wu na swilaveko switsongo swa xivumbeko, u nga ha tlhela u tirhisa titlilasi leti eka swiaki swa HTML swa nxaxamelo. Eka wena <ul>kumbe <ol>, engetela .list-unstyledku susa switayele swihi na swihi swa nxaxamelo wa xiviri wa browser, ivi u tirhisa eka s .mediaya wena . <li>Tanihi minkarhi hinkwayo, tirhisa switirhisiwa swa ku hambana kun’wana ni kun’wana laha swi lavekaka kona leswaku u antswisa kahle.

  • Placeholder 64x64
    Nchumu wa vuhangalasi bya mahungu lowu simekiweke eka nxaxamelo
    Cras tshama amet nibh libero, eka gravida nulla. Nulla vel metus scelerisque ya xitsongwatsongwana xa xitombo. Cras purus odio, vestibulum eka vulputate eka, xihlahla xa xirhendzevutani. Fusce condimentum nunc ac nisi xitombo xa xirhendzevutani xa xirhendzevutani. Donec lacinia congue felis eka xitsongwatsongwana xa faucibus.
  • Placeholder 64x64
    Nchumu wa vuhangalasi bya mahungu lowu simekiweke eka nxaxamelo
    Cras tshama amet nibh libero, eka gravida nulla. Nulla vel metus scelerisque ya xitsongwatsongwana xa xitombo. Cras purus odio, vestibulum eka vulputate eka, xihlahla xa xirhendzevutani. Fusce condimentum nunc ac nisi xitombo xa xirhendzevutani xa xirhendzevutani. Donec lacinia congue felis eka xitsongwatsongwana xa faucibus.
  • Placeholder 64x64
    Nchumu wa vuhangalasi bya mahungu lowu simekiweke eka nxaxamelo
    Cras tshama amet nibh libero, eka gravida nulla. Nulla vel metus scelerisque ya xitsongwatsongwana xa xitombo. Cras purus odio, vestibulum eka vulputate eka, xihlahla xa xirhendzevutani. Fusce condimentum nunc ac nisi xitombo xa xirhendzevutani xa xirhendzevutani. Donec lacinia congue felis eka xitsongwatsongwana xa faucibus.
<ul class="list-unstyled">
  <li class="media">
    <img src="..." class="mr-3" alt="...">
    <div class="media-body">
      <h5 class="mt-0 mb-1">List-based media object</h5>
      Cras sit amet nibh libero, in gravida nulla. Nulla vel metus scelerisque ante sollicitudin. Cras purus odio, vestibulum in vulputate at, tempus viverra turpis. Fusce condimentum nunc ac nisi vulputate fringilla. Donec lacinia congue felis in faucibus.
    </div>
  </li>
  <li class="media my-4">
    <img src="..." class="mr-3" alt="...">
    <div class="media-body">
      <h5 class="mt-0 mb-1">List-based media object</h5>
      Cras sit amet nibh libero, in gravida nulla. Nulla vel metus scelerisque ante sollicitudin. Cras purus odio, vestibulum in vulputate at, tempus viverra turpis. Fusce condimentum nunc ac nisi vulputate fringilla. Donec lacinia congue felis in faucibus.
    </div>
  </li>
  <li class="media">
    <img src="..." class="mr-3" alt="...">
    <div class="media-body">
      <h5 class="mt-0 mb-1">List-based media object</h5>
      Cras sit amet nibh libero, in gravida nulla. Nulla vel metus scelerisque ante sollicitudin. Cras purus odio, vestibulum in vulputate at, tempus viverra turpis. Fusce condimentum nunc ac nisi vulputate fringilla. Donec lacinia congue felis in faucibus.
    </div>
  </li>
</ul>